Warm welcome to all visitors to the Officer Kangaroos Junior Football Club. Established in 2001, the Kangaroos are proud to be affiliated with the South East Juniors. We are a vibrant sports club located in the Cardinia Shire, Victoria.
Our home games are played at the Officer Recreation Reserve on Starling Road, while training sessions take place at the Heatherbrae Reserve on Bellerive Avenue, both conveniently located in Officer. For any inquiries, including new player registrations or purchasing club apparel, please email play@okjfc. Com. au.
In 2023, the Officer Kangaroos will be fielding an impressive twenty-six teams, with over 535 registered players ranging from Under 8's to Under 19's. We are proud to have both boys and girls as part of our club. We maintain a close alignment with the Officer Auskick programme and the Officer Senior Football Club.
